The Northbridge is the common denominator between the CPU and memory. It uses multipliers (straps) to achieve a FSB of 266 and memory speed of 1066. Just as a CPU will like a certain setup the Northbridge will act in the same manner. Find the sweet spot of the Northbridge then work the CPU and memory around it.
